Understanding Hit & Run Trading
What is Hit & Run Trading?
Hit & Run Trading is a short-term trading strategy that focuses on quick, profitable trades. The goal is to enter and exit positions swiftly, capturing small gains while minimizing exposure to market volatility.
Why Short-Term Trading?
Short-term trading appeals to those who prefer an active trading style. It offers the potential for rapid gains and the excitement of frequent trading decisions.
Key Principles of Hit & Run Trading
The Importance of Discipline
Discipline is paramount in Hit & Run Trading. Jeff Cooper emphasizes the need for a strict trading plan and the discipline to follow it, regardless of market conditions.
Quick Decision Making
Successful short-term trading requires quick decision-making. Traders must be able to analyze market conditions rapidly and act on their analysis without hesitation.
Risk Management
Risk management is crucial in any trading strategy, and Hit & Run Trading is no exception. Cooper advocates for setting strict stop-loss orders to limit potential losses.
Strategies from the Short-Term Stock Traders Bible
The 1-2-3-4 Pullback Strategy
One of Cooper’s popular strategies is the 1-2-3-4 Pullback. This method involves identifying a stock that has pulled back for four consecutive days within an overall uptrend, signaling a potential buying opportunity.
The Trap Door Strategy
The Trap Door Strategy focuses on stocks that gap down at the open but show signs of recovery. Traders look for a quick reversal to capitalize on the upward momentum.
The Holy Grail Setup
The Holy Grail Setup is a trend-following strategy that involves using a combination of moving averages to identify strong trends and potential entry points.
